£17,056 = £20.23 for every vote UKIP got - have started a thread:-

£20.23 spent for every vote UKIP got in Henley bye-election

And this is the list for all candidates:-

John Howell (Con) - 19,796 (£98,016.82)
Stephen Kearney (Lib Dem) - 9,680 (£95,237.36)
Mark Stevenson (Green) - 1,321 (£1,055.75)
Timothy Rait (BNP) - 1,243 (£4,744.06)
Richard McKenzie (Lab) - 1,066 (£14,121.42)
Chris Adams (UKIP) - 843 (£17,056.00)
Bananaman Owen (Loony) - 242 (nil)
Derek Allpass (Eng Dem) - 157 (£2,095.00)
Amanda Harrington (Miss GB) - 128 (£9,327.36)
Dick Rodgers (Common Good) - 121 (£447.41)
Louise Cole (Miss GB) - 91 (£7,690.59)
Harry Bear (Fur Play) - 73 (Return not submitted)

Allowing for national profile, press and TV bias, we have to compare ourselves with the Greens and BNP for expenditure. We have not done well.

The Green candidate fought the seat before and forught Witney before that. He used to live in Oxford and was well known comparatively. The Green did his groundwork over several years and it shows in the result. Greens also fight local elections and have council seats in Oxford City and County. They write regularly in local newspapers.

It shows how a local organisation on the ground can raise the profile.

UKIP Henley had to be disbanded. The Chairman had shared a platform with BNP and it was reported locally. We would have been portrayed as synonymous with the BNP and lost votes.
